#353ff2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#353ff2 is composed of 20.8% red, 24.7%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.1% cyan, 74%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 236.8 degrees, a saturation of 87.9% and a lightness of 57.8%. #353ff2 color hex could be obtained by blending #6a7eff with #0000e5. Closest websafe color is: #3333ff.

Shades and Tints of #353ff2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#edeefe is the lightest one.
